Explore the history of Guilford County's colonial past at your own pace at Tannenbaum Park. Learn the history of backcountry life before, during and after the American Revolution when visiting the Colonial Heritage Center. Tour the grounds and learn about the 1813 Hoskins House, the restored 1830s barn, a replica kitchen and blacksmith shop.
The park is located on a seven-acre portion of what was Joseph Hoskins’ 150-acre farmstead. Hoskins left the Valley Forge area of Pennsylvania only to have his North Carolina farm host British troops under Cornwallis’ command during the Battle of Guilford Courthouse on March 15, 1781.
Tannenbaum Park is currently operated jointly by the Guilford Courthouse National Military Park and the Greensboro Parks and Recreation Department.
